The Genesis of the Dominican Republic Safety Controversy

The intersection of luxury tourism and unexpected health crises created a global firestorm between 2016 and 2019, and again in 2025, centering on the Dominican Republic's hospitality sector. What started as isolated reports of "strange chemical odors" in hotel rooms evolved into a multi-year investigation involving the FBI, the Dominican Ministry of Public Health, and international toxicologists.

These incidents, often aggregated under the keyword dominicanpoison, represent more than just individual tragedies; they highlight systemic vulnerabilities in the production of informal alcohol and the management of environmental chemicals in tropical climates. The core of the issue involves two distinct but equally dangerous pathways: the ingestion of adulterated spirits containing methanol and the inhalation of potent organophosphate pesticides used in resort maintenance.

Documented Cases and Victim Testimonials

One of the most harrowing accounts that brought international attention to this issue was that of a Canadian traveler who stayed at a major resort in Punta Cana in 2016. According to medical records and interviews, the guest reported a "strong chemical odor" in her room that triggered immediate respiratory distress, convulsions, and loss of consciousness. Subsequent medical evaluations in Canada revealed lung lesions, with doctors flagging possible chemical poisoning.

Similar patterns emerged in later years. In May 2019, a Maryland couple was found deceased in their room at a high-end resort. Initial reports from Dominican authorities often cited "natural causes," such as pulmonary edema or heart attacks. However, the proximity of these deaths—occurring in the same room or within days of each other across different properties—led families and international media to question the consistency of these findings. This skepticism fueled the demand for deeper toxicological testing, focusing on substances that leave minimal traces but cause rapid physiological failure.

The Science of Adulterated Alcohol and Methanol Toxicity

A primary driver behind the dominicanpoison alerts is the prevalence of unregistered or "informal" alcohol. In many regions of the Americas, including the Dominican Republic, Mexico, and Brazil, the production of illicit spirits bypasses regulatory oversight, leading to the contamination of beverages with methanol (methyl alcohol).

Chemical Composition and Metabolic Pathway

Methanol is a colorless, volatile liquid primarily used as an industrial solvent, fuel additive, or antifreeze. It is virtually indistinguishable from ethanol (the alcohol consumed in standard beverages) by taste, smell, or appearance. The danger lies in how the human body processes these two substances.

When ethanol is consumed, the liver breaks it down into acetaldehyde and then into acetate. However, when methanol is ingested, the enzyme alcohol dehydrogenase transforms it into formaldehyde, which is then rapidly oxidized into formic acid. It is the accumulation of formic acid that causes the catastrophic symptoms associated with "poisoning."

  1. Metabolic Acidosis: Formic acid inhibits mitochondrial cytochrome c oxidase, leading to cellular hypoxia and a massive buildup of lactic acid. This results in metabolic acidosis, where the blood’s pH drops to dangerously low levels.
  2. Ocular Toxicity: The optic nerve is particularly sensitive to formic acid. Many victims of methanol poisoning report "snowfield vision," photopsia, or total blindness before losing consciousness.
  3. Organ Failure: Without immediate intervention (such as the administration of fomepizole or ethanol as an inhibitor), the patient suffers from multi-organ failure, seizures, and death.

The Scale of the Crisis in 2025

According to the Pan American Health Organization (PAHO) and the World Health Organization (WHO), the consumption of unregistered alcohol accounts for approximately 13.8% of all alcohol consumed in the Americas. In 2020 alone, the Dominican Republic reported 322 confirmed cases of methanol poisoning with 199 fatalities. The cycle resumed in 2025, with localized outbreaks causing significant concern among health authorities who have now activated "national situation rooms" to coordinate the removal of contaminated products from the market.

Environmental Hazards: Pesticides and Chemical Exposure

Beyond the minibar, the physical environment of resorts has been scrutinized as a source of poisoning. Tropical resorts are in a constant battle against insects that carry diseases like Zika, Dengue, and Malaria. To maintain "pest-free" environments for tourists, some facilities may use industrial-grade pesticides that are not intended for use in enclosed living spaces.

Organophosphate Poisoning

Organophosphates are a class of chemicals used in both agriculture and pest control. They work by inhibiting the enzyme acetylcholinesterase, which is vital for the proper functioning of the nervous system. When humans are exposed to high concentrations—either through skin contact or inhalation in poorly ventilated rooms—they can experience a "cholinergic crisis."

Symptoms of organophosphate exposure include:

  • Excessive salivation and tearing.
  • Muscular twitching and convulsions.
  • Respiratory failure due to the paralysis of the diaphragm.
  • Sudden onset of sweat and nausea.

The case of the Colorado couple who sued a resort company highlighted this risk. They described a room that "smelled like paint," followed by excessive drooling and watery eyes. Back in the United States, their diagnosis was confirmed as "likely organophosphate poisoning." The delay in identifying these causes often stems from the fact that these chemicals dissipate or are washed away, making post-mortem environmental testing difficult for local authorities.

The Role of International Investigations and the FBI

The surge in reports under the dominicanpoison umbrella eventually prompted the involvement of the FBI’s toxicology labs. In late 2019, the FBI conducted independent testing on blood samples from deceased American tourists. While some results were consistent with the natural causes cited by the Dominican Ministry of Tourism, others highlighted the narrow window for detecting certain toxins.

The investigation brought to light the importance of "Anion Gap" and "Osmolar Gap" testing in emergency rooms. When a patient presents with unexplained metabolic acidosis, these gaps can indicate the presence of unmeasured ions from substances like methanol or ethylene glycol. The international pressure forced a shift in how the Dominican Republic regulates its "Candy" and "Spirit" categories of alcohol, leading to increased inspections and harsher penalties for vendors of illicit moonshine (locally known as cleren).

How to Identify and Avoid Poisoning Risks While Traveling

For those planning a visit to the Caribbean or other tropical destinations, the dominicanpoison narrative serves as a critical reminder of the need for "traveler vigilance." Safety is not merely about location; it is about the consumption habits and environmental awareness of the individual.

Alcohol Safety Guidelines

  1. Avoid Informal Sources: Never purchase alcohol from street vendors, "refillable" plastic bottles, or unlabeled containers.
  2. Inspect Seals: When ordering spirits at a resort or bar, ensure the bottle is opened in your presence and that the tax stamp and seal are intact.
  3. Prefer Reputable Brands: Stick to internationally recognized brands that have robust supply chain controls.
  4. Be Wary of "Free" Drinks: Many poisoning cases involve "complimentary" beverages in minibars or at "all-inclusive" welcome parties where the source of the alcohol is less transparent.

Environmental and Room Safety

  1. The "Smell Test": If a hotel room has an overwhelming chemical or "solvent" smell, do not stay in it. Demand a room change immediately and ensure the new room is in a different ventilation block.
  2. Ventilation: Ensure that air conditioning units are functioning properly and do not appear to be circulating air from areas where active spraying or maintenance is occurring.
  3. Early Symptom Recognition: If you or a companion experience sudden blurred vision, extreme dizziness, or "burning" in the throat after consuming a drink or entering a room, seek medical attention at a facility that can perform toxicology screens, not just basic triage.

The Economic and Reputational Impact on Tourism

The dominicanpoison phenomenon has had a measurable impact on the Dominican Republic's economy. Tourism accounts for nearly 15% of the nation's GDP. In the months following the 2019 media coverage, hotel bookings dropped significantly, and the government was forced to spend millions on a "Safe Tourism" rebranding campaign.

The 2025 PAHO report suggests that while progress has been made, the "informal market" remains a persistent threat. For the Dominican Republic to maintain its status as a premier destination, the coordination between the Ministry of Public Health, the Ministry of Tourism, and international law enforcement must be permanent rather than reactive.

What is methanol poisoning?

Methanol poisoning occurs when an individual ingests methyl alcohol, often found in adulterated or "bootleg" liquor. The body converts methanol into formic acid, which causes metabolic acidosis, blindness, and can lead to death.

Why are pesticides a concern in Dominican resorts?

Resorts use pesticides to control tropical insects. If applied incorrectly or in excessive amounts in guest rooms, chemicals like organophosphates can cause respiratory and neurological distress in humans.

Is the Dominican Republic safe to visit now?

Most visits to the Dominican Republic are trouble-free. However, travelers should remain cautious about where they consume alcohol and report any chemical odors in their accommodations to management and their embassy if necessary.

How can I tell if alcohol is adulterated?

It is very difficult to distinguish methanol from ethanol by taste or smell. The best prevention is to consume only factory-sealed, reputable brands and avoid unlabelled spirits.

FAQ

What are the first signs of methanol poisoning? Initial symptoms include nausea, vomiting, headache, and dizziness, typically appearing 2-48 hours after ingestion. Visual disturbances, such as blurred vision or "seeing snow," are a critical warning sign.

What should I do if I suspect poisoning? Seek emergency medical care immediately. Inform the medical staff if you have consumed informal alcohol or been exposed to strong chemical smells. Request a blood gas analysis to check for metabolic acidosis.

Can "dominicanpoison" refer to something else? Yes, in some digital contexts, it may be used as a social media handle or username. However, in the context of news and safety, it refers to the aforementioned poisoning incidents.

Has the FBI released a final report? The FBI has assisted in several toxicological tests. While many individual cases were attributed to natural causes, the broader pattern highlighted the ongoing danger of the illicit alcohol trade in the region.

Is there an antidote for methanol poisoning? Yes, fomepizole and pharmaceutical-grade ethanol are used as antidotes to prevent the liver from processing methanol into toxic formic acid. Treatment must be administered quickly to be effective.
